About Hadley, Michigan

Hadley is a locality in Lapeer County, Michigan, United States. It has a population of approximately 1,800. The population density is 22.0 people per km². Hadley is located at 42.9545°N, 83.4033°W. It observes the Eastern Time (America/Detroit) timezone. ZIP codes: 48455, 48440.

It lies 7.3 miles north-northeast of Brandon Township, MI (from Brandon Township, MI: bearing 16°T), and is situated 7.9 miles south-southwest of Lapeer.
